Qatari PM congratulates new Turkish counterpart


Qatari Prime Minister and Interior Minister Sheikh Abdullah bin Nasser bin Khalifa Al-Thani on Friday congratulated his newly-inaugurated Turkish counterpart, Ahmet Davutoglu. Sheikh Abdullah sent a congratulatory cable to Davutoglu on the occasion of the latter's assumption of the Turkish premiership, Qatar's official news agency reported.Earlier Friday, newly-elected Turkish President Recep Tayyip Erdogan approved his country's new cabinet, which is headed up by Davutoglu, Turkey's presidential press office said in a statement."The president has approved Prime Minister Ahmet Davutoglu's formation of the 62nd government of the Republic of Turkey," read the statement.Davutoglu's cabinet includes four new names: Mevlut Cavusoglu as foreign minister; Volkan Bozkir as minister for E.U. affairs; and Yalcin Akdogan and Numan Kurtulmus, both of whom were appointed deputy prime ministers.
